Understanding Car Polish

Car polish is, fundamentally, an abrasive compound designed to remove imperfections from a vehicle's clear coat. The clear coat is the outermost layer of paint, providing gloss and protection to the underlying color coat. Over time, this layer accumulates scratches, swirl marks, oxidation, and other contaminants that dull the paint's appearance. Polish works by leveling these imperfections.

The Science of Abrasion

The abrasive nature of car polish stems from its composition, which typically includes tiny particles of materials like aluminum oxide or diatomaceous earth. These particles are suspended in a carrier liquid (often water or a solvent) and vary in size and aggressiveness depending on the type of polish.

The polishing process essentially involves using these abrasive particles to gently "sand" down the clear coat. As the polish is applied and buffed, the particles remove a microscopic layer of the clear coat, effectively smoothing out the surface and eliminating the aforementioned imperfections. The degree of abrasion is crucial; too aggressive a polish can remove too much clear coat, while too mild a polish may be ineffective against deeper scratches.

There are several types of car polish, categorized by their abrasive power:

  • Cutting compounds: These are the most aggressive polishes, designed to remove significant imperfections like deep scratches or heavy oxidation. They contain the largest and most abrasive particles.
  • Polishes: These offer a medium level of abrasion, suitable for removing swirl marks, light scratches, and moderate oxidation. They are generally considered a good all-around polish.
  • Finishing polishes: These are the least abrasive, intended to refine the paint after using a more aggressive polish. They remove minor imperfections and enhance gloss, preparing the surface for wax or sealant application.

It's important to note that polishing removes a very thin layer of clear coat. Repeated or overly aggressive polishing can eventually compromise the integrity of the clear coat, leading to premature paint failure. Therefore, polishing should be performed judiciously and only when necessary.

Dissecting Car Wax

Unlike polish, car wax is not an abrasive product. Instead, it is a protective coating applied to the paint surface to enhance gloss, provide water repellency, and shield the paint from environmental contaminants. Think of it as a sacrificial layer that sits on top of the clear coat, rather than altering it.

The Composition of Protection

Car wax typically consists of natural or synthetic waxes dissolved in a solvent. The most common types of wax include:

  • Carnauba wax: Extracted from the leaves of the Brazilian carnauba palm, this is a natural wax known for its exceptional gloss and hardness. It provides a deep, warm shine and excellent water beading. However, it tends to be less durable than synthetic waxes.
  • Synthetic waxes (sealants): These are man-made polymers that offer superior durability, UV protection, and chemical resistance compared to carnauba wax. They can also provide a very glossy, reflective finish.
  • Hybrid waxes: These combine carnauba wax with synthetic polymers to offer a balance of gloss, protection, and durability.

Wax works by forming a thin, hydrophobic layer on the paint surface. This layer repels water, preventing it from beading up and potentially causing water spots. It also acts as a barrier against UV rays, which can fade and damage the paint over time. Furthermore, it protects the paint from contaminants like bird droppings, tree sap, and road grime, making them easier to remove during washing.

Application and Longevity

Wax is typically applied in a thin, even layer and then buffed off to reveal a glossy shine. The longevity of the wax depends on the type of wax used, the environmental conditions, and the frequency of washing. Carnauba wax typically lasts for a few weeks to a couple of months, while synthetic waxes can last for several months or even a year with proper care.

Wax does not correct paint imperfections. If the paint has scratches or swirl marks, they will still be visible after waxing. In fact, applying wax to a poorly prepared surface can sometimes accentuate these imperfections.

Polish vs. Wax: A Comparative Analysis

The key difference between polish and wax lies in their function and mechanism. Polish is an abrasive product that corrects paint imperfections by removing a thin layer of the clear coat. Wax is a protective coating that enhances gloss and shields the paint from environmental contaminants without altering the underlying clear coat.

Here's a table summarizing the key differences:

Feature Car Polish Car Wax
Function Corrects paint imperfections (scratches, swirl marks, oxidation) Protects paint, enhances gloss, provides water repellency
Mechanism Abrasive action removes a thin layer of clear coat Forms a protective layer on top of the clear coat
Composition Abrasive particles (e.g., aluminum oxide) in a carrier liquid Natural or synthetic waxes dissolved in a solvent
Durability N/A (permanent correction, but clear coat is thinned) Weeks to months (depending on wax type and environmental conditions)
Application Applied and buffed using a polishing pad or machine Applied in a thin layer and buffed off

The ideal car care regimen involves both polishing and waxing (or sealing). Polishing should be performed first to correct any paint imperfections. This creates a smooth, clean surface for the wax to adhere to. After polishing, wax should be applied to protect the newly corrected paint and enhance its gloss.

The Correct Order of Operations

To achieve optimal results, follow this sequence:

  1. Wash: Thoroughly wash the vehicle to remove all dirt and debris.
  2. Clay Bar (Optional): Use a clay bar to remove embedded contaminants from the paint surface.
  3. Polish: Apply polish to correct paint imperfections. Start with a less aggressive polish and gradually increase the aggressiveness if necessary.
  4. Wax/Sealant: Apply wax or sealant to protect the polished paint and enhance gloss.
